[0007] In the case of performing extraction, first, rice is pulverized or pulverized, so that the surface area is increased, so that the efficiency is much higher. This method may be performed by a general method using a crusher or a rice mill. It is not necessary to grind, but in this case, it takes a long time to decompose and extract the rice tissue. [0008] In the water extraction, rice is added to ground or powdered rice. The rice may be brown rice or white rice. However, there is almost no effect on the so-called red bran (generally used as a bran bag) contained in the 90 to 100% site. The amount of water is efficiently extracted in a 2 to 5 times amount, but may be appropriately selected depending on the yield, workability, purpose of final use, and the like. Thereafter, the mixture is heated, and the extraction is completed when the mixture becomes a boiling state. After completion of the extraction, squeezing and filtration are performed according to the purpose of use to obtain a clear extract. The extraction may be performed by adding hot water from the beginning. As for the extraction temperature at the time of water extraction, the active ingredient in the extract has not been elucidated, but since it is stable to heat, a high temperature is efficient, but a low temperature is the same if it is kept for a long time. However, 4
When the temperature is lower than 0 ° C., it is necessary to make the pH acidic or alkaline or to add a preservative. The extraction time may be several minutes in the case of boiling extraction, but in the case of a medium temperature lower than that, it takes several hours to one day and night. In the case of low temperature, it takes several days to one month, depending on the grinding state of rice. However, also in this case, it is more effective to heat at the end as much as possible. In the case of water extraction, the most problematic is the gelatinization phenomenon. If it becomes glue-like, not only does the extraction efficiency deteriorate, but it becomes extremely difficult in actual work. In order to prevent this, the reaction may be carried out by adding amylase or acidification with hydrochloric acid or the like to cut the starch. By using this method, the problem can be solved sufficiently and there is no practical problem at all. It is effective to perform acid extraction or alkali extraction, probably because the active ingredient in the extract is stable to acids and alkalis. In the case of water extraction, it is much more effective to perform pretreatment with an acid or alkali, or to perform pretreatment by reacting with an enzyme (eg, amylase or the like) that acts on rice tissue to perform extraction. This seems to be because the pretreatment makes it easier to extract the active ingredient. Even if the aqueous extract obtained by the above method was further subjected to alcohol fermentation, the effect was not changed at all. That is, if rice is extracted by the above method, the effect can be obtained no matter what kind of processing is performed thereafter. Further, it has been found that an extract having this effect can be extracted by organic solvent extraction. This is extremely effective not only in elucidating the active ingredient, but also in extracting the active ingredient into conch and blending the active ingredient with one that is insoluble in water. In this case, it is preferable to pulverize or powder as much as possible. The organic solvent may be a common organic solvent such as alcohol and acetone, but those having skin irritation should be completely free from skin irritation since the solvent must be completely removed after extraction. [0013] Rice is eaten every day as a staple food, and it is too close to the concept of using it as a remedy for such hair growth and the like, and it was unexpected. Other than eating, it has been used in rice bran bags, sake, shochu, vinegar, etc., but no idea or method of extracting rice has been adopted. This is considered to be due to the fact that rice is paste-like as a characteristic of rice when it is to be extracted by heating, which was very difficult with the conventional concept. Therefore, in the present invention, organic solvent extraction, acid, alkali extraction and the like are used, and in the case of water extraction, an amylase or the like is allowed to act to facilitate the extraction, so that the object can be achieved. is there. Example 1 15 kg of white rice was pulverized well, 45 liters of warm water at 60 ° C. and 50 g of liquefied enzyme were added thereto, and the mixture was stirred well. afterwards,
Gradually raise the temperature and extract by boiling for 5 minutes.
Cooled to ° C. Then, it was squeezed with a squeezing machine to obtain 41 liters of the product of the present invention and 16 kg of residue. Example 2 1 kg of white rice was pulverized well, 5 liters of 0.1% aqueous hydrochloric acid was added, stirred well, and allowed to stand for 6 hours. Then, it was squeezed with a squeezing machine to separate 4.6 liters of the squeezed liquid and 1.2 kg of residue. This pressed solution was neutralized with 1N NaOH to obtain 4.7 liters of the product of the present invention. Example 3 1 kg of white rice was pulverized well, 3 liters of 95% alcohol was added, and the mixture was stirred well and allowed to stand. Four days later, the mixture was squeezed with a squeezing machine to obtain 2.5 liters of a squeezed liquid and 1.2 kg of a residue. 500 ml of water was added to 1 liter of the squeezed liquid and the alcohol was completely removed by a rotary evaporator to obtain 480 ml of the product of the present invention.
